Transaction a14df0d204a85a156d21de835234c1f18d53e9787c6745f57b11b974e85a7c5d
1 Input
1 Output
-
a14df0d204a85a156d21de835234c1f18d53e9787c6745f57b11b974e85a7c5d:0
- value
- 496580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d89a048840a0571a5f261a1ff75a84832756f91 OP_EQUAL
- address
- 3MtQ8NHXGf2TDvAgf13fgLMKVAxhyTYuPS